Transaction 1052afd87fbd7253d1d4d4a2c83c0114520b6af45ca4fe19b29a4e0ae06d2821
1 Input
2 Outputs
- 1052afd87fbd7253d1d4d4a2c83c0114520b6af45ca4fe19b29a4e0ae06d2821:0
- 1052afd87fbd7253d1d4d4a2c83c0114520b6af45ca4fe19b29a4e0ae06d2821:1
value 690806567
address 1PR2oPucEKE3fLBbJKmcGn1LKJ1kTqZHyE
value 42142202
address 1G8CQZuHVyTzXGr216aaMvooXFbdmory9r